Nature and conduct of tests

F140A

1

Where a test is required to be conducted in two parts F7pursuant to regulation 40(2A) or (2C) or consists of three parts pursuant to regulation 40(2B), a person taking the test—

a

must pass the theory test F2or have passed, within the last 2 years, that part of a Northern Ireland test concerning the theory of driving vehicles in category B and corresponding to the theory test before he takes the practical test, and

b

shall not be entitled to apply for an appointment F3... for a practical test in respect of a motor vehicle of a class included in F4category B until he has been furnished with—

i

a valid standard theory test pass certificate stating that he has passed the theory test prescribed in respect of that category, or

F5ii

a certificate relating to the passing of the part of the Northern Ireland test referred to in sub-paragraph (a).

F61A

Where a test is required to be conducted in three parts pursuant to regulation 40(1A) a person—

a

must, pass the theory test in respect of a vehicle in category F8AM or A or have passed, within the last 2 years, that part of a Northern Ireland test concerning the theory of driving vehicles in category F8AM or A before taking the manoeuvres test;

b

shall not be entitled to apply for an appointment (or, as the case may be, be nominated pursuant to regulation 32(4)) for the manoeuvres test in respect of a vehicle in category F8AM or A until that person has been furnished with—

i

a valid standard theory test pass certificate stating that the person has passed the theory test in respect a vehicle in category A or P; or

ii

a certificate relating to the passing of the part of the Northern Ireland test referred to in sub-paragraph (a); and

c

must, before taking a practical test in relation to a vehicle in category A or P, or in sub-category A1, pass the manoeuvres test in respect of a vehicle in the same category or sub-category as that in respect of which the practical test is to be taken F9, or have passed that part of a Northern Ireland test corresponding to the manoeuvres test in respect of a vehicle in the same category or sub-category as that in respect of which the practical test is to be taken.

F102

Where a test is required to be conducted in four parts pursuant to regulation 40(3), a person—

a

must pass the large vehicle test of driving theory and the large vehicle test of hazard perception or have passed, within the last 2 years, those parts of a Northern Ireland test concerning the theory of driving vehicles in category C, C + E, D or D + E (including hazard perception), before they take the large vehicle off road manoeuvres test or practical test;

b

shall not be entitled to apply for an appointment (or, as the case may be, be nominated pursuant to regulation 33(4) or regulation 33A(4)) for a large vehicle off road manoeuvres test or a practical test in respect of a motor vehicle of a class included in category C, C + E, D or D + E until they have been furnished with—

i

a valid large vehicle theory test pass certificate in respect of that category; or

ii

a certificate or certificates relating to the passing of those parts of the Northern Ireland test referred to in sub-paragraph (a); and

c

shall not be entitled to apply for an appointment (or, as the case may be, be nominated pursuant to regulation 33(4)) for a practical test in respect of a motor vehicle of a class included in category C, C + E, D or D + E until they have been furnished with—

i

a valid large vehicle off road manoeuvres test pass certificate in respect of that category; or

ii

a certificate or certificates relating to the passing of those parts of the Northern Ireland test referred to in sub-paragraph (a); and

d

must, before taking a practical test in relation to a vehicle in category C, C + E, D or D + E, or in sub-category C1, C1 + E, D1 or D1 + E, have passed the large vehicle off road manoeuvres test in respect of a vehicle in the same category or sub-category and transmission as that in respect of which the practical test is to be taken within the last six months.
